#168: If 3 < x < 100, for how many values of x is x/3 the square of a prime number?
Prime numbers: 2, 3, 5, 7, 11, 13, etc
So, SQUARES of prime numbers = 4, 9, 25, 49, 121, etc.
We want x/3 to equal the square of a prime number

So, for example, if x/3 = 4, then x = 12. In other words, when x = 12, x/3 = 4 (which is the square of a prime)
Likewise, if x/3 = 9, then x = 27. In other words, when x = 27, x/3 = 9, which is the square of a prime.

#365: For any positive integer x, the 2-height of x is defined to be the greatest nonnegative integer n such that 2^n is a factor of x.

Let's look at some examples:

EXAMPLE #1: What is the 2-height of 12?
In other words, what's the biggest non-negative integer (n) so that 2^n is a factor of 12?
2^0 = 1, and 1 IS a factor of 12
2^1 = 2, and 2 IS a factor of 12
2^2 = 4, and 4 IS a factor of 12
2^3 = 8, but 8 is NOT a factor of 12
So, 2 is the biggest value of n so that 2^n is a factor of 12
In other words, the 2-height of 12 is 2

EXAMPLE #2: What is the 2-height of 40?
In other words, what's the biggest non-negative integer (n) so that 2^n is a factor of 40?
2^0 = 1, and 1 IS a factor of 40
2^1 = 2, and 2 IS a factor of 40
2^2 = 4, and 4 IS a factor of 40
2^3 = 8, and 8 IS a factor of 40
2^4 = 16, but 16 is NOT a factor of 80
So, 3 is the biggest value of n so that 2^n is a factor of 40
In other words, the 2-height of 40 is 3

EXAMPLE #3: What is the 2-height of 11?
In other words, what's the biggest non-negative integer (n) so that 2^n is a factor of 11?
2^0 = 1, and 1 IS a factor of 11
2^1 = 2, but 2 is NOT a factor of 11
So, 0 is the biggest value of n so that 2^n is a factor of 11
In other words, the 2-height of 11 is 0

Statement 2: x + y is divisible by 6.
In other words, the SUM of x and y is divisible by 6.

For example, it could be the case that x = 12 and y = 18, in which case x + y = 30 (which is divisible by 6)
Here, x = 12, so x IS divisible by 6.

It could also be the case that x = 2 and y = 4, in which case x + y = 6 (which is divisible by 6)
Here, x = 2, so x is NOT divisible by 6.
